About Millville, WV

Millville is a city in West Virginia, located in Jefferson County. The city spans 1 ZIP code and is home to approximately 113 residents. It is a relatively young city, with a median age of 31.8 years.

Economically, Millville is a working-class community. The median household income of $47,750 is below the national average.

The real estate market in Millville is an affordable housing market. Median home values stand at $190,000, which is below the national average.
